Glossary

IN THE PICTURE ABOVE WE HAVE TRIED TO POINT OUT THE IMPORTANT PARTS OF THE HORSE

 

 

Mane - The mane is hair that grows from the top of the horses neck.

Muzzle - The muzzle is the tip of the horses nose.

Forehead - The forehead is the part of the face above the eyes.

Tail - The tail is long pretty hair that grows at the end of the horses body.

Blaze - A blaze is the white mark on the end of the face.

Hoof - The hard toe that protects the horses sole.

Nostril - A nasal passage.

Legs - A part of the horses body that helps the horse move around.

Pole - The pole is the very top of the horses head.

Neck - The neck is what allows the horse to eat grass and other things that are on the ground.

Chest - The chest is the front of the horses body where important organs are stored.

Pastern - The pastern is like an ankle for the horse.

Chestnuts -The Chestnuts are a dried hard skin that protects that part of the horses leg.

Barrel - The stomach is the another name for it and that's where the food is stored.

Withers - The withers is where the saddle horn is placed when you ride.

Back - If you were to ride without a saddle you would be sitting on the horse back. A horses back has to be very strong so it can hold people on it.
